To download from MultiUp.io more effectively, you should move beyond simple browser clicks and use specialized automation tools. MultiUp acts as a mirror service, hosting files across various providers like 1fichier, KrakenFiles, and MediaFire.

The most efficient way to handle these links is by using a dedicated download manager to bypass "fake" download buttons and manage multiple mirror links simultaneously. 1. Use JDownloader 2 (The Expert Choice)

JDownloader 2 is the industry standard for handling multi-host links.

Link Grabbing: Simply copy a MultiUp link, and JDownloader’s "LinkGrabber" tab will automatically scan it to show all available mirrors (e.g., 1fichier, GoFile).

Selective Downloading: You can filter out slow hosts and prioritize fast ones like 1fichier or KrakenFiles.

Bulk Management: If a file is split into parts (Part 1, Part 2, etc.), JDownloader can manage the entire batch and auto-extract them once finished. 2. Essential Browser Extensions

Standard browsers often struggle with MultiUp's ad-heavy interface.

Ad-Blockers: Use uBlock Origin to eliminate "fake" green download buttons and intrusive pop-ups that lead to malicious sites.

External Application Button: MultiUp recommends this plugin to send mirror links directly to your native applications or media players (like VLC) for streaming instead of downloading. 3. Strategic Mirror Selection Not all mirrors on MultiUp are equal. For the best speeds:

Prioritize Top Hosts: Look for 1fichier, Gofile, or KrakenFiles in the link list; these generally offer higher free-tier speeds.

Avoid Congested Hosts: Mirrors like Turbobit or RapidGator often have severe speed limits or long wait times for free users. 4. Technical Optimization Tips

Downloading from MultiUp.io (formerly MultiUp.org) can be a slow, manual process if you're clicking through every mirror link yourself. To speed things up and manage bulk downloads efficiently, use a dedicated download manager and optimize your browser settings. 1. Use JDownloader 2 (The Best Tool)

JDownloader 2 is the gold standard for MultiUp. It automates the process of "grabbing" links from the MultiUp page so you don't have to click each one individually.

Automatic Link Grabbing: Simply copy the MultiUp URL, and JDownloader's LinkGrabber will automatically parse it and show you all available mirrors (like 1fichier, Uptobox, or Gofile).

Prioritize Fast Hosts: In JDownloader settings, you can create a "Package Customizer" rule to prioritize faster hosts like 1fichier or Pixeldrain over slower ones.

Handling Multi-Part Files: If you're downloading a large game or movie split into parts, JDownloader organizes them into a single package, ensuring you don't miss a segment. 2. Optimize Browser Extensions

MultiUp relies on ads and often forces you to whitelist them to see links.

uBlock Origin Tweaks: If MultiUp blocks you for using an adblocker, go to uBlock Origin settings and try disabling the "AdGuard - Ads" filter, which is known to trigger MultiUp's anti-adblock detection.

Universal Bypass/FastForward: Use extensions like FastForward to skip past intermediate "link shortener" countdowns that some mirrors might use. 3. Choose the Right Mirror

Not all mirrors on MultiUp are equal. When given the choice, prioritize these for the best speeds:

1fichier.com and Uptobox: Generally offer the most consistent high speeds. how to download from multiupio better

Pixeldrain or Gofile: Often used for their high-speed, no-limit free tiers.

Avoid: If you see a red "X" next to a host, it means the link is dead; move to the next available mirror. 4. Use a Specialized Manager (Advanced)

For power users, Multiup MaNaGeR is a dedicated open-source software (available on GitHub) specifically designed to interact with the MultiUp API for even more streamlined management. Pro-Tip: Multi-Threaded Downloading

Downloading from MultiUp.io more effectively involves bypassing slow mirror links, automating link extraction, and using dedicated management software. As a mirror hosting service, MultiUp provides a single landing page with multiple download sources (mirrors); your speed is determined by which mirror you choose and how you manage the connection. Core Optimization Strategies

Use a Dedicated Download Manager: Software like JDownloader 2 or Free Download Manager (FDM) can automatically parse MultiUp landing pages. Once you copy a MultiUp link, these tools "grab" the underlying mirrors, allowing you to bypass manual page navigation and download with multi-connection acceleration.

Leverage Debrid Services: If the files you need are on slow or restricted hosts (like RapidGator), using MultiUp's own debrid feature or an external debrid service can unlock premium speeds and remove "waiting time" limits. Browser downloads fail easily

Select Faster Mirrors Manually: If downloading via browser, prioritize "direct" hosts like 1fichier, GoFile, or KrakenFiles from the MultiUp list. These typically offer higher speeds for free users compared to "premium-only" mirrors.

Automated Link Extraction: For advanced users, open-source tools like the MultiUp-1fichier-URL-extractor can bulk-extract direct links from MultiUp URLs, which can then be imported into a download manager for high-speed batch processing. Download Tools & Software
